Database index design based upon request importance and the reuse and modification of similar existing indexes

Number of patents in Portfolio can not be more than 2000

United States of America Patent

PATENT NO 5404510
SERIAL NO

07886751

Stats

ATTORNEY / AGENT: (SPONSORED)

Importance

Loading Importance Indicators... loading....

Abstract

See full text

Design of indexes in a relational database management system is based on a workload analysis of all requests in a system. Each request is assigned a value of importance, and requests are broken into expressions, contexts and columns to facilitate identification of candidate indexes. Candidate indexes are compared to existing indexes to determine whether the existing indexes can be reused or modified. Candidate indexes are classified as hashed or sorted. Based on the index design, record placement is selected to be hashed, sorted or by default. Related indexes and tables are clustered and the clusters are sized to fit file areas. Cache buffers are also defined.

Loading the Abstract Image... loading....

First Claim

See full text

Family

Loading Family data... loading....

Patent Owner(s)

Patent OwnerAddress
ORACLE INTERNATIONAL CORPORATION500 ORACLE PARKWAY MAIL STOP 5OP7 REDWOOD SHORES CA 94065

International Classification(s)

  • [Classification Symbol]
  • [Patents Count]

Inventor(s)

Inventor Name Address # of filed Patents Total Citations
Pant, Sangam Nashua, NH 4 1475
Smith, Gregory S Nashua, NH 81 1414

Cited Art Landscape

Load Citation

Patent Citation Ranking

Forward Cite Landscape

Load Citation